不知道为什么VBA不再将表单数据插入指定的Excel表格
创始人
2025-01-12 09:30:29
0

出现VBA无法将表单数据插入指定的Excel表格的问题,可能有几种原因。以下是一些可能的解决方法和代码示例:

  1. 检查目标工作簿是否已被其他程序打开或锁定。如果是,可以尝试关闭所有相关程序或解锁目标工作簿。
Sub InsertData()
    Dim wb As Workbook
    Set wb = Workbooks.Open("C:\目标工作簿路径.xlsx") '替换为实际的目标工作簿路径

    '在这里插入数据到指定的工作表
    wb.Worksheets("Sheet1").Range("A1").Value = "数据"

    wb.Save
    wb.Close
End Sub
  1. 检查目标工作表是否存在。如果目标工作表不存在,可以尝试创建它。
Sub InsertData()
    Dim wb As Workbook
    Set wb = Workbooks.Open("C:\目标工作簿路径.xlsx") '替换为实际的目标工作簿路径

    '检查目标工作表是否存在,如果不存在则创建它
    Dim ws As Worksheet
    On Error Resume Next '忽略错误
    Set ws = wb.Worksheets("Sheet1")
    On Error GoTo 0 '重新启用错误处理

    If ws Is Nothing Then '目标工作表不存在
        Set ws = wb.Worksheets.Add '创建新工作表
        ws.Name = "Sheet1" '重命名新工作表
    End If

    '在这里插入数据到指定的工作表
    ws.Range("A1").Value = "数据"

    wb.Save
    wb.Close
End Sub
  1. 检查插入的范围是否正确。确保目标区域在目标工作表中存在,并且不超出工作表的范围。
Sub InsertData()
    Dim wb As Workbook
    Set wb = Workbooks.Open("C:\目标工作簿路径.xlsx") '替换为实际的目标工作簿路径

    '在这里插入数据到指定的工作表的指定范围
    wb.Worksheets("Sheet1").Range("A1").Value = "数据"

    wb.Save
    wb.Close
End Sub

这些解决方法可以帮助解决VBA无法将表单数据插入指定的Excel表格的问题。根据具体情况选择适合的解决方法来解决问题。

相关内容

热门资讯

两分钟辅助!开心泉州小程序开挂... 两分钟辅助!开心泉州小程序开挂有什么技巧,原来真的是有辅助插件(有挂教学)开心泉州小程序开挂有什么技...
七分钟辅助!奇迹脚本辅助,真是... 七分钟辅助!奇迹脚本辅助,真是有辅助软件(确实有挂)1、超多福利:超高返利,海量正版游戏,奇迹脚本辅...
一分钟辅助!天天贵阳智能辅助器... 一分钟辅助!天天贵阳智能辅助器,原来是有辅助脚本(真的有挂)亲,关键说明,天天贵阳智能辅助器透视脚本...
3分钟辅助!一起宁德钓蟹黑科技... 3分钟辅助!一起宁德钓蟹黑科技辅助软件推荐,其实真的有辅助挂(有挂存在)1、玩家可以在一起宁德钓蟹黑...
第二分钟辅助!大菠萝789辅助... 第二分钟辅助!大菠萝789辅助器下载,原来存在有辅助挂(存在有挂)运大菠萝789辅助器下载辅助工具,...
3分钟辅助!科乐填坑辅助,原来... 3分钟辅助!科乐填坑辅助,原来真的是有辅助器(有挂方略)1、下载好科乐填坑辅助透视辅助下载之后点击打...
3分钟辅助!潮友会透视辅助教程... 3分钟辅助!潮友会透视辅助教程,果然存在有辅助器(有挂辅助)亲,关键说明,潮友会透视辅助教程透视脚本...
4分钟辅助!福建兄弟十三冰修改... 4分钟辅助!福建兄弟十三冰修改器,本来真的是有辅助app(有挂讲解)1、游戏颠覆性的策略玩法,独创攻...
第二分钟辅助!wepoker插... 第二分钟辅助!wepoker插件程序,真是是真的有辅助技巧(有挂细节)1、不需要AI权限,帮助你快速...
1分钟辅助!悠悠互娱辅助,真是... 1分钟辅助!悠悠互娱辅助,真是是有辅助神器(有挂解密)悠悠互娱辅助透视方法中分为三种模型:悠悠互娱辅...